Abstract

Fire is a condition that occurs due to the oxidation of three elements (fuel, oxygen and heat) which can cause property losses, injury to death. One of the places that is prone to fire is a coal storage warehouse, considering the characteristics of the materials stored in it. In order to reduce losses due to fires, an automatic sprinkler system is needed in the coal warehouse of a dairy production company to help extinguish the fire as soon as possible when a fire occurs. Based on these problems, this research will determine the number of sprinklers needed as an automatic extinguishing system as well as the volume of water, pump power, and groundwater tanks. This type of research is quantitative research by direct observation of the object under study, then the researcher measures the coal warehouse space using a building meter. From the results of calculations by taking a sample of the coal warehouse room of a dairy production company, the required number of sprinklers is 111, the required water volume is 399.6 ????3, the required pump power and ground water tank are, pump hydraulic power (HHP) 1.2910128 kW, pump shaft power (BHP) 1.7213504 kW, pump electric power (P) 3 kW, diesel pump (PpD) 2 HP, jocky pump (PJk) 0.3 kW, GWT capacity (QGWT) 17 m3.
